diff --git a/WHATSNEW b/WHATSNEW index 382136c52..1acdb84e7 100644 --- a/WHATSNEW +++ b/WHATSNEW @@ -53,6 +53,9 @@ Fixed bugs: exception. Bugzilla Report 53964 + * caused a NullPointerException when no destdir was set. + Bugzilla Report 55949 + Other changes: -------------- diff --git a/src/main/org/apache/tools/ant/taskdefs/Javadoc.java b/src/main/org/apache/tools/ant/taskdefs/Javadoc.java index 045d6d16d..572720448 100644 --- a/src/main/org/apache/tools/ant/taskdefs/Javadoc.java +++ b/src/main/org/apache/tools/ant/taskdefs/Javadoc.java @@ -2447,7 +2447,7 @@ public class Javadoc extends Task { if (!postProcessGeneratedJavadocs) { return; } - if (!destDir.isDirectory()) { + if (destDir != null && !destDir.isDirectory()) { log("No javadoc created, no need to post-process anything", Project.MSG_VERBOSE); return;